YEREVAN. – Armenia’s Acting Agriculture Minister Sergo Karapetyan on Tuesday received French Ambassador Henri Reynaud.

The Acting Minister noted that a double-digit agricultural growth was recorded in Armenia last year and this trend will continue this year, too. 

They stressed that the intensive meetings and discussions will give new impetus to the agricultural conference to be jointly convened in September. 

“This will be the first practical step, which will be followed by cooperation in precise domains,” noted Karapetyan. 

“We are able to satisfy the demands of the domestic market. We look toward increasing the export of fresh and refined agricultural products to Russian and European markets,” said the Minister, and added that refined products are exported to France as well. 

“Those organizations, including the French ones, that wish to export will receive our assistance,” said Armenia’s Acting Agriculture Minister. 

In his turn, the French Ambassador expressed a readiness to assist in agriculture-related matters, and noted that he already met with representatives from the French wholesale trade market. 

“They are interested in Armenia’s agricultural products, specifically the exporting of vegetables and fruits. In all probability, this process will commence soon,” noted the Ambassador.   

At the end of the meeting, Ambassador Henri Reynaud reconfirmed Sergo Karapetyan’s visit to France, which is scheduled after the September conference on agriculture.
